Me and a friend were discussing who you’d rather start a franchise with today.  Zion or Paolo?  Thoughts?
Dana Gauruder
12:33
Interesting question. If you're talking about pure talent -- potential dominance -- then you'd take Zion. However, at this point I think you'd have to go with Paolo. Zion's career has been marred by injuries and questions about his desire and makeup. The fact that people are once again questioning his weight/diet shows that he's not fully committed to living up to his talent. Paolo was actually a surprise pick at No. 1 and he's delivered. I want my superstars to be self motivated and team leaders. Paolo, from what I've seen, fits the bill.

Wouldn't want to mess with the team chemistry, but if the Wolves don't win a couple playoff series is there a path to moving KAT to the Clippers for Kawhi? Same general salary levels(even with a new deal for Y). That's an elite level defensive team and arguably a better rebounding and more efficient squad. Thoughts on the idea and how it could happen. Thanks.
Dana Gauruder
12:42
That would be a pretty radical move for both franchises. Leonard has a player option, so he could turn into a rental if he was traded. Remember, he left Toronto right after he led the Raps to a title. As for fit, yeah, I think he'd fit really well into their lineup. Towns would give Clips a quality big. I don't think it's a bad idea for either side but I'd be surprised if it happened. Rarely do you see All-Star talents traded for each other.

Curious to get your take on Steve Kerr’s insistence on playing small ball with Team USA and the Warriors.  To me, he believes that it’s the best way to win and he is all in on that strategy but I just don’t see it in the results.  I think some of these guys with the genius tag feel like they have to outsmart everyone by doing it differently and their previous success turns out to be the result of other factors like having Steph Curry and Kevin Durant…
Dana Gauruder
12:59
A lot of it is roster based. Looney is the only close to resembling a center and he's only 6-9 himself. Saric and Kuminga are their 2 main frontcourt players off the bench and they're both really PFs. But that was a front office decision to target Saric in free agency. They seem to feel comfortable going small because it's worked in the past. Plus, trying to give Paul enough minutes (when healthy). Their biggest issue right now is finishing. Blowing too many games late.

Now that the 15th is in a few days,   do you think we'll see some trades now or  closer to the trade dradline
Dana Gauruder
1:04
Without a doubt, nearly all deals before the deadline will happen in late January and February. Just because more players are eligible to be dealt later this week doesn't mean we'll see a flurry of activity. There's just no sense of urgency in most organizations to get something done at this point.
